Apparently there is a bad bout of gastro going round...i just spewed up listening to ed whilst watching the replay on fox. A few things I picked up the second time around. McKenna and Hartley were better than I first thought. Some of Connors instinctive moves were great...his little tap on in the middle created a goal and was awesome. Jobe was actually pretty good in the last (apart from that shocker of a kick into our 50). His handball was creative and was active as players tired. Made me think he may have been ok as the sub if it still existed.

Tippa is incredibly strong. Flexed his muscle twice with devastating effect. Once in the middle he stopped with the ball and a Blues player tackled and brushed him off as if it was nothing and took off up the middle. The second time was that goal he kicked with 2 blues hanging and trying to rip him down but had the strength to keep on his feet and stay balanced and finished. Come to think of it there was another....he put pressure on Armfield which caused a turnover to Zaka. Hardly touched him but I think the touch had enough power to cause the mistake. Pound for pound there is a ton of grunt and explosive power in that nuggetty torso.
